More online transactions create bigger incentives for cybercriminals and while cyber attacks are getting more sophisticated, companies have to come up with a holistic strategy to tackle the problem and mitigate the risk involved. A recent PwC survey has found that cybercrime accounts for a much greater proportion of economic crime in the FS sector than in other industries. The costly consequences may include damage to reputation and brand value, shareholder derivative suits, directors’ and officers ‘liability, regulatory agency investigations, and class-action litigation.
